“The Ultimate Temptation!”

In "The Ultimate Temptation!", Jughead discovers the surprising power of jiu jitsu in a book—and puts his newfound skills to the test in a match against the fearsome Horrible Herman. With Samm Schwartz handling art, inks, and letters, this Double Digest tale captures the chaos of a wrestling bout that leaves Jughead wary of even a friendly handshake. Jughead reads a book about jiu jitsu and learns how to topple people with a flip of his wrist. Coach Kleats puts him in a match against Horrible Herman. Herman knows how to flip people too, so Jughead is only a target for his flying tackle, which sends Jughead against the ropes and bouncing back into Herman's head, knocking him out. Jughead is afraid to shake hands with anyone after the match, for fear of flipping them.
